It looks like DNN has an answer to all the people that prefer building websites in Wordpress or other Site builders like Weebly, Squarespace and Duda.
It's called Vanjaro and it's build bij de the developers of Mandeeps: vanjaro.com

Great news and it certainly will close the gap between Wordpress and the Online Sitebuilders.
Now we have the best of both worlds: application framework and easy website builder.
All happy: developers, designers and marketeers

But is it really open source and free? They have been working on Vanjaro for a year...and just dropped it
Is it a product of Mandeeps or is it a community product?
When en where will it be available for download?

Mandeep announced it will be open source. As it is part of the 'Revive DNN', it is in his best interest to have as many people use DNN. So, yes it has been a huge investment. And he is a great example for other vendors to step up. It is a Mandeeps product but it will be open source.
The product will be launched at DNN Summit, 22 Feb. When the download will be available, will be announced during the convention.

But is it really open source and free?

Yes. It will be open source and free.

Is it a product of Mandeeps or is it a community product?

It's developed by the same team as Mandeeps.com. It has its own name and thus it's a product of Vanjaro :)
Initial public release will go out on GitHub and at that time we'll welcome community contributions. The project will be actively maintained and improved by Vanjaro Team.

When en where will it be available for download?

Join the mailing list at Vanjaro.com We'll have an "Early Access" download later this month.
